With the lock set up, nobody will actually want to attach to your trailer. The lock’s material decides its toughness and climate opposition. Lightweight, reasonable trailer locks oftentimes are made of aluminum, which opposes rust and consumption however is not quite as tough as different materials. Steel is in many cases used to make trailer locks, including treated steel and steel items with a zinc or chrome finish helping safeguard against rusting and erosion. Steel locks are more solid than aluminum. A trailer lock’s essential capacity is to shield the trailer from robbery. Search for items with against lock picking tumblers those utilization key chambers with at least four pins.

The lock’s intricacy ought to deflect most lock picking endeavors in any case; criminals might fall back on basically hitting the lock over and over with a sledge or crowbar. Assuming this kind of harm is a gamble, for example, when the trailer should stay at a place of work, track down a lock with a defensive cover to assimilate sway harm. A radiant yellow lock might discourage hoodlums from endeavoring to take a trailer. In the event that the trailer lock should oblige more than one trailer, search for a flexible lock. Hook pin locks and coupler-style locks are moderately all inclusive, so they are a decent choice for a long time hitches. Nonetheless, hitch pin locks are isolated in light of size, trailer hitch class, and towing weight limit. Since ½-inch pins are planned distinctly for class I and II trailer hitches with a greatest towing weight of 3,500 pounds, while ⅝-inch pins are made for class III and IV trailer hitches that can tow in excess of 10,000 pounds, really look at the particular item data for towing weight limitations.
